Facilities engineer responsible for auditing and maintaining HVAC, plumbing, and mechanical systems in building facilities.
We are looking for a Facilities Engineer (HVAC) who will be responsible to do building checks & audits on all the PPM activities related to he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ems, Plumbing systems & associated mechanicals systems.
Review repeated complaints / escalations & highlight it with possible solutions.
Review and validate all reports from vendors (reactive or PPM) on weekly basis to ensure the deliverables meet AMC requirements.
Identifies risk related to HVAC system operations & provide solutions wherever necessary.
Check & identify if the buildings are being operated as per the designed parameters to ensure no built-up of stale & humid air within the premises.
Check all the assets on the field and confirm the quantity mentioned in the asset register.
Inspect equipment (e.g. AHU’s, packaged A/C units, fan coil units, compressors, cooling towers and chillers etc.); systems (e.g. HVAC mechanical etc.); and the work of vendors to determine the condition of facilities, operational efficiency of equipment, quality of work performed, whether equipment is on the scheduled maintenance program, and the safety measure being used by local vendors and service providers while they are working on the equipment.
Prepare Energy & water consumption report for the premises based on the DEWA bills received.
Coordinate with Senior Engineer to do site specific condition survey & snag and to do specific technical audit in the building.
Review the various FM check list and report abnormalities.
Review all the third-party tests certificates related to water quality, Lifts, Fire systems.
Assist FM team to review documents related to fit-out and major refurbishment works and to prepare the PTW forms.
Track and monitor the effective completion of PPM as per the schedule.
Provide accurate data to Senior Engineer to prepare the monthly FM reports.
Randomly select 20% PPM task sheets based on criticality of assets and do a detailed on-field audit.
Inspect & test the HVAC Systems to gather data for analysis.
Do a condition survey for vacant apartments and provide data to the senior engineer.
Assist the Senior Engineer to do specific audit assigned by FM Department for all HVAC systems at the site and collect data in researching new technology or techniques that may be applied in the workplace to enhance the asset and propose energy-saving initiatives in all buildings
Work closely with vendors, outsourced service providers, and contractors to protect the interests of the facility.
Coordinate with Senior Engineer to look at repeated complaints and provide on field data for doing a detailed analysis.
Should do on field audit & validate the PPM activities done by FM company.
Conduct testing inspection process for a variety of tasks including the air quality, test for ducts, chilled water piping system, and Thermal Imaging test (Thermography) for MDB, SMDB, Bus bars, Pumps, etc.

Bachelor Degree or equivalent in Engineering or Diploma in Engineering
3-5 years job related experience with qualification as degree (OR) 5 to 7 years of experience in HVAC / Mechanical Field if holding a Diploma in Engineering.
Worked in Engineering FM operations.
Minimum 5 years of experience in Building FM operations.
